Python 5000:高級圖形技術和框架
事件和重疊對象的處理
在我們的課程中,Python 5000:高級圖形技術和框架,我們的目標是探索專業軟件開發人員使用的面向事件的操作和設計概念,以有效地管理和維護複雜的圖形系統。利用Python 3000中獲得的知識:笛卡爾藝術和矢量和Python 4000圖形:繪圖和框架GUI,我們將加深標準的Python圖形支持,以創建和加油各種圖形對象。
強大的圖形應用程序
在Python 5000:高級圖形技術和框架中,我們將發現更高級的圖形技術,包括Python Turtle Graph Subsystem上完全支持的X,Y和Z軸概念。通過動手實踐,您將學習如何響應現實世界用戶交互式輸入,過程事件並生成圖形輸出。這些功能和功能對於創建可重複使用,交互式和麵向事件的應用程序至關重要。
動畫,建模和仿真
您將獲得從外部位圖到向量圖形的轉換和操縱圖形對象的技能。 Python的多功能和適應性圖形光標使我們能夠在屏幕上定義,大小和拖動項目。此外,您將學習如何記錄和復制複雜的矢量操作,使用Python的合併形式蓋章圖像並記錄您自己的表格進行動畫,渲染和將來的修改。該課程還解決了Python提供的合併表格的管理。
現實世界編程
我們將指導您收集和響應鍵盤和鼠標事件。作為動畫應用程序的一部分,您將練習基於計時的模擬的創建和管理。
您將學到什麼:
- 如何響應鼠標事件和鍵盤操作
- 創建lambdas處理框架事件
- 用戶定義的註冊表格
- 錄製和轉換基本和復雜的形式
- 創建一個“訂單Z”來管理用戶事件
- 了解形式之間的區別,形狀的註冊和活動對象的實例
- 模擬對象的基本運動和實例互操作